Wilton’s Visiting Nurse & Hospice of Fairfield County will offer an eight-week bereavement support group this winter to help individuals cope with the sense of loss following the death of a spouse.
The group will meet weekly on Mondays from 11 until 12:30 beginning Monday, Jan. 19 and continuing through March 9 in the nursing agency offices, Suite 114, at 761 Main Avenue (Route 7) on the Norwalk/Wilton town line.
“In this support group, we will explore the grieving process and the profound sense of personal loss that follows the death of a spouse,” said Amy Bauer, a grief and bereavement counselor with the nursing agency.
“With the death of a spouse, we experience the loss of the most fundamental relationship in our adult lives,” continued Ms. Bauer. “We not only lose a loved one but a vital and integral part of our identity as well. This bereavement support group will help participants gain a deeper understanding of their feelings of grief and begin the process of healing.”
The support group is free and open to the public but pre-registration is required. Call 203-834-6341, ext. 255.
